助けを求めます:Pythonインタフェースは自動化します-どのようにexcel表を遍歴して読みます

7394 ワード

以下はコードで、2つの関数はそれぞれexcelテーブルの1行目と2行目を読み取ることを意味して、request要求を開始して、iは行数を代表して、どのように2つの関数を合併することができますか?2つの関数の違いはiが異なるだけだ.1行のexcelテーブルの内容を読み込むたびにrequestリクエストを送信します.
class SelectMock(unittest.TestCase):
    def test_request(self):
        i = 0
        logger.logger.logger.debug('    : "%s"' % re.test[i]['    '])
        #     
        headers = sg.headers
        urle = re.test[i]['  ']
        url1 = re.test[i]['    ']
        url = urle + url1
        params = re.test[i]['  ']
        res = requests.get(url=url, params=params, headers=headers).json()
        logger.logger.logger.debug('    :%s]' % (res))
        self.assertEqual(res['code'], 'success')

    def test_request1(self):
        i = 1
        logger.logger.logger.debug('    : "%s"' % re.test[i]['    '])
        #     
        headers = sg.headers
        urle = re.test[i]['  ']
        url1 = re.test[i]['    ']
        url = urle + url1
        params = re.test[i]['  ']
        res = requests.get(url=url, params=params, headers=headers).json()
        logger.logger.logger.debug('    :%s]' % (res))
        self.assertEqual(res['code'], 'success')